Brightness

The maximum brightness of many projectors is rated. You must consider both the brightness of the projector and the brightness of the room you are in to ensure that the projected picture is visible and well-lit in to produce a satisfying watching experience. Your image will be of higher quality the more lumens you have. Lower maximum brightness ratings may work just well if you use the projector in spaces with plenty of natural light.

Depending on the quality of the construction and the operating system, you will have a variety of light sources available to you. One light bulb source LED projectors are available using light-emitting diodes or LEDs. Projectors that employ liquid crystal displays, or LCDs, demand a strong light. Furthermore, digital micromirrors are used by DLP projectors to project digital light.

Contrast Ratio

The contrast ratio measures the projector’s ability to display various color tones and dark, neutrally lit areas on the screen. Contrast is important; your image must display fine details like skin tone gradients and the hues of a sunset or dawn. Even if the contrast ratio always looks better in a dark environment, ambient light still requires high-quality color accuracy. A decent contrast ratio for an iPad projector should be between 1500:1 and 2000:1. No matter the size of the screen, good video projectors must be able to be crisp and visible.

Frequently Asked Questions

What Is Required for an iPhone and iPad Compatible Small Portable Projector?

Bluetooth is one way to ensure a device is fully compatible with Apple. Therefore, it would be great if all top projectors had Bluetooth functionality, but oddly, that isn’t the case with many of them. The Apple Lightning or USB-C converter and the appropriate cable to connect with the projector’s HDMI connection are far more straightforward and dependable options than Bluetooth, which guarantees full compatibility with iPhone and iPad and is very slick to go. Please be aware that an HDMI to Lightning connection is required for iPhones. Belcompany’s Lightning to HDMI Cable is reasonably priced, has a beautiful 2-meter length, and performs admirably.
